Born: abt. 1755 in Boston, Province of Massachusetts Bay

Paternal grandparents: Pierre LEBLANC , Françoise LANDRY
Maternal grandparents: Jean Baptiste HÉBERT , Elisabeth GRANGER


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Augustin  married  Marie-Cecile CORMIER abt. 1779 .  The couple had (at least) 2 children.
Marie-Cecile CORMIER  was born 24 January 1763 in Montmagny, Québec, Canada (Saint-Thomas) (Notre-Dame-du-Rosaire).  Marie-Cecile was the child of Francois CORMIER and Anastasie MELANSON.

Augustin LEBLANC died 12 March 1807 in Memramcook, Westmorland, New Brunswick, Canada.

Did You Know?The name 'Massachusetts' originates with native Americans in the Massachusetts Bay area (from the language of the Algonquian nation). The name translates roughly as 'at or about the great hill.' (statesymbolsusa.org)

1620 - 1627 - Plymouth Colony, New England
1628 - 1686 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1686 - 1689 - Dominion of New England
1689 - 1692 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1692 - 1775 - Province of Massachusetts Bay
1776 - 1788 - Crown Colony of Massachusetts Bay
February 6, 1788 - Massachusetts becomes 6th U.S. state
